OpenLava是一个100%免费、开源的工作负载调度器,兼容IBM LSF,广泛用于高性能计算和分析应用。以下是一些基本的OpenLava命令及其用途:

1. bsub:用于提交任务。例如,`bsub n 4 q debug sleep 60` 会提交一个任务,该任务将在具有4个CPU核心的debug队列中运行,任务内容是等待60秒。

2. bjobs:查看任务状态。例如,`bjobs` 会列出所有提交的任务及其状态。

3. bkill:终止任务。例如,`bkill 12345` 会终止ID为12345的任务。

4. bqueues:检查队列状态。例如,`bqueues` 会显示所有队列的状态信息。

5. bhosts:检查机器状态。例如,`bhosts` 会显示所有可用机器的状态。

6. lsload:监控负载。例如,`lsload l` 会显示所有机器的负载情况。

7. lshosts:监控资源。例如,`lshosts` 会显示所有机器的资源信息。

8. service openlava status:查看OpenLava服务状态。例如,`service openlava status` 会显示OpenLava服务的运行状态和进程信息。

9. service openlava start|stop|restart:管理OpenLava服务。例如,`service openlava start` 会启动OpenLava服务,`service openlava stop` 会停止服务,`service openlava restart` 会重启服务。

这些命令和功能使得OpenLava能够有效地管理和调度任务,优化资源分配,适用于各种高性能计算环境你有没有想过,有时候在电脑面前,那些复杂的命令就像是隐藏在幕后的魔法师,轻轻一挥,就能让电脑乖乖听话?今天,我就要带你走进这个神秘的世界,揭开“openlava command”的神秘面纱。别小看了这个命令,它可是高性能计算领域的得力助手呢!

什么是OpenLava?

openlava command

首先,得让你了解一下OpenLava是什么。OpenLava是一个开源的高性能计算作业调度器,它可以帮助你管理大量的计算任务。简单来说,就是它能让你的电脑像超级计算机一样强大。

OpenLava Command的威力

openlava command

那么,OpenLava Command又是什么呢?它就像是OpenLava的得力助手,通过这个命令,你可以轻松地提交、监控和管理你的计算任务。

想象你正在处理一个复杂的科学计算问题,需要大量的计算资源。这时候,你就可以使用OpenLava Command来提交你的任务,让它自动分配到最合适的计算节点上。是不是感觉就像是在玩一个高级的电脑游戏,只需要输入指令,就能让电脑帮你完成所有的计算工作?

如何使用OpenLava Command?

openlava command

那么,如何使用这个神奇的命令呢?别急,我来一步步教你。

1. 安装OpenLava:首先,你得确保你的电脑上安装了OpenLava。你可以从OpenLava的官方网站下载安装包,按照提示进行安装。

2. 提交任务:使用`bsub`命令提交你的计算任务。比如,你可以这样写:`bsub -J my_job -o my_job.out -e my_job.err ./my_script.sh`。这里的`-J`指定了任务的名称,`-o`和`-e`分别指定了输出和错误日志的文件名,`./my_script.sh`是你的计算脚本。

3. 监控任务:使用`bjobs`命令来监控你的任务。比如,你可以这样写:`bjobs -l`。这个命令会列出所有正在运行的任务。

4. 取消任务:如果你需要取消一个任务,可以使用`bkill`命令。比如,你可以这样写:`bkill -J my_job`。

OpenLava Command的进阶技巧

当然,OpenLava Command的功能远不止这些。以下是一些进阶技巧,让你更好地利用这个命令:

- 使用资源限制:你可以使用`-R`选项来限制任务的资源使用,比如CPU核心数、内存大小等。

- 设置优先级:使用`-p`选项来设置任务的优先级。

- 使用队列:OpenLava支持多个队列,你可以使用`-q`选项来指定任务要提交到的队列。

OpenLava Command是一个强大的工具,它可以帮助你更高效地管理计算任务。通过学习这些命令,你可以在高性能计算领域如鱼得水。所以,别再犹豫了,赶紧拿起你的键盘,开始探索这个神秘的世界吧!


下一篇:ai导出web,重塑数字世界的未来图景